## Artifact Signing — SDK Parity Notes (Weekly Sync)

Kestrel SDK for Android reached parity with the Swift client this sprint: offline queueing, batched telemetry, and retry semantics now match. Both SDKs ship as signed artifacts from the same pipeline. Remaining gap: background sync throttling, targeted next sprint. Verify both release bundles before tagging. Both artifacts validate against the shared signing key below.

signing key of kawig-fafog = bky19_6Fypv1qws7J8qJtaYjX

## Tuning

Gating for Bramblefort canaries is intentionally conservative: a canary only advances when error-rate, latency, and saturation checks all pass for the full observation window. Loosening any single threshold without adjusting the window invites false promotions, so change them together and note it in the sync minutes. The current gating constants are listed here.

tuning table, kagag-yahip:
RATE_LIMITS = {
    "druath": 1,
    "wenwyn": 5,
    "ulaael": 2,
    "holath": 5,
}

**Ticket HUSH-88: Log sampling eating plugin debug output on Murmurline**

Heads up, plugin folks: Murmurline got chatty enough that we turned on 1-in-20 sampling for INFO logs, and yeah, that includes lines your plugins emit. If you need guaranteed capture during debugging, log at WARN or set the bypass flag in your plugin manifest. We're adding per-plugin sampling overrides in the next minor. The build with the bypass flag support is noted below.

build token for tawif-bahip: htk31_68bba16e1afabfef4ecc69408c06f16